{"data":{"id":"us-ut/utah-code-19-1-111","jurisdiction":"us-ut","citation":"Utah Code § 19-1-111","heading":"Governance committee with local health departments.","body":"(1) As used in this section:\n(a) \"Exempt application\" means an application for federal funding that meets the criteria established under Subsection (3)(g).\n(b) \"Federal funding\" means a grant, contract, or other funding from the federal government that could provide funds for a local health department to fulfill the duties and responsibilities of the local health department.\n(c) \"Governance committee\" means the committee created in Subsection (2).\n(2) The department shall establish a committee that consists of:\n(a) the executive director or the executive director's designee;\n(b) two representatives of the department appointed by the executive director; and\n(c) three representatives of local health departments appointed by a group representing all the local health departments in the state.\n(3) The governance committee shall:\n(a) review all state and federal funding to the department to identify funding that the department may use to support:\n(i) the requirements of Subsection 26A-1-106(3); and\n(ii) the minimum performance standards created by the department under Subsection 26A-1-106(4);\n(b) review the allocation of environmental quality resources between the department and the local health departments, including whether funds allocated by contract or cooperative agreement were:\n(i) allocated in accordance with the formula described in Section 26A-1-116; and\n(ii) subject to requirements satisfying or exceeding the minimum performance standards created by the department under Section 26A-1-106;\n(c) evaluate rules and department policies that affect a local health department in accordance with Subsection (4);\n(d) consider policy changes proposed by the department or by a local health department;\n(e) coordinate the implementation of environmental quality programs to maximize environmental quality resources;\n(f) except as provided by Subsection (3)(g), review each department application for any federal funding that affects a local health department before the department submits the application; and\n(g) establish a process by which the committee may exempt an application for federal funding from the review required under Subsection (3)(f).\n(4) When evaluating a policy or rule that affects a local health department, the governance committee shall:\n(a) compute an estimate of the cost a local health department will bear to comply with the policy or rule;\n(b) specify whether there is any funding provided to a local health department to implement the policy or rule; and\n(c) advise whether the policy or rule is needed.\n(5) The governance committee shall create bylaws to govern the committee's operations.","path":["Title 19 Environmental Quality Code","Chapter 19-1 General Provisions","Part 19-1-1 Organization"],"source_url":"https://le.utah.gov/xcode/Title19/Chapter1/19-1-S111.html","current_through":"2026 General Session","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-09-03T11:34:33Z","sha256":"06eb5720cbf8faa2a6957f52835078ad31df93aad7393a954c63aaabc334645f","source_id":"us-ut","stale":false,"prev":"us-ut/utah-code-19-1-110","next":"us-ut/utah-code-19-1-201"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
